The Voice UK star Aleks Josh has said he has no regrets over his time on the show, and hit out at people who branded him a sore loser.
The 17-year-old was targeted by viewers after being eliminated on Sunday night, with many claiming that the teenager looked angry with the results.
Many users on online forums and Twitter called the youngster miserable and sulky after he and David Julien were sent home ahead of the semi-finals.
But Aleks insisted: “I’m alright with it. When I had to the stand on the stage, going through all that is quite a horrible feeling.
“The cameras… you’ve just to stand there with everyone looking at you and stuff.”
Speaking to us after his exit, Aleks also said he had “no regrets” over his time on the series, including his song choice at the weekend.
Aleks overruled coach Danny with the song, which the other panelists branded “too comfortable” and dull.
Aleks told us: “I don’t regret doing my song, I don’t regret any thing, I just wanted to sing that I wanted to sing, so I don’t regret any thing at all.”
